Introduction of the Danish Driver's License

The Danish motorist's license enables individuals to operate an automobile legally in Denmark and is frequently a need for both locals and expatriates. The license is typically classified based upon the kind of lorry one wishes to drive. These categories include:

  • Category B: Standard automobile
  • Classification A: Motorcycles
  • Category C: Heavy automobiles

The Process of Obtaining a Danish Driver's License

Action 1: Assess Eligibility

Before starting the journey to acquire a driver's license, individuals ought to examine their situation, consisting of:

  • Foreign license validity
  • Age of the candidate (minimum age 18 for Category B)
  • Health requirements, including any essential medical evaluations

Action 2: Enroll in a Driving School

It is recommended for both brand-new residents and nationals to enlist in a trusted driving school. Here's what to search for:

  • Accreditation: Ensure the school is licensed by relevant Danish authorities.
  • Quality of Instruction: Look for reviews, request suggestions, or review pass rates.

Action 3: Theoretical Exam

Studying for the theoretical exam involves:

  • Reviewing official products
  • Going to classes or racetrack instruction
  • Taking practice tests to prepare

Conclusion of this phase typically consists of:

  • Gaining knowledge on roadway signs, traffic rules, and safety procedures
  • Passing the theoretical test.

Step 4: Practical Training

After successfully passing the theoretical examination, the next step is practical training, which involves:

  • Scheduling driving lessons
  • Practicing in different conditions
  • Receiving feedback from instructors regarding efficiency.

Step 5: Practical Driving Test

When all set, candidates must arrange a useful test which assesses:

  • Driving skills
  • Capability to follow traffic laws
  • Confidence on the road.

When someone passes the dry run, they are qualified to get their chauffeur's license.
